Stamina Recumbent Bike with Upper Body Workout Stamina makes low-priced exercise equipment that allows you to exercise in the comfort of your own home. Stamina's range includes under-the desk pedalers, stationary bikes that are full-sized as well as upright and recumbent bikes. It also has a unique hybrid bike which works as a lower-body exerciser by using its handles. Some models can fold into smaller packages for easy storage and transport. The solid steel Stamina Elite Total Body Recumbent Bike offers a smooth and peaceful workout for arms and legs. It boosts the metabolism and tone muscles without any harsh impact on joints. This two-in-one machine may be particularly beneficial for those who are in physical rehabilitation as well as those recovering from injuries. This model lets you modify your workout with its eight levels of magnetic resistance for the upper and lower body, as well as its adjustable tension dials. The cushioned and upholstered seats and the backrest provide added comfort, allowing you get the most out of your workout. Textured pedals and floor end caps add stability to your exercise. Stamina bikes aren't for those who are looking for sleek, high-tech consoles or other features. However they can be utilized in any home. They are great for a cardio workout while watching TV, or for gentle exercises to tone muscles as well as regular aerobics. They're also great for those with small space. It is extremely robust and features a belt drive system that makes it more quiet and easier to maintain than chains. It can be used with an optional heart rate monitor to monitor and display important workout metrics such as time, distance and calories burned. The frame is constructed from heavy-duty, steel and can hold up to 350 pounds. This makes it one of the strongest alternatives. Belt-driven, it eliminates the issues that are common with other fan bikes when performing high-intensity sprints or outbursts. It is easy to assemble, and includes a detailed user instruction manual. The user can customize their experience by adding accessories like a cell phone holder, wind protector, and water bottle holder. The base has rubber-coated feet that keep the bike stable on hard surfaces and prevent it from slipping or swaying during an exercise. Although the Echo is priced higher than other options, it's a reliable option for CrossFitters who want to maximize their calorie burn and increase their endurance. The LCD screen on the bike offers real-time feedback as well as essential workout metrics such as time, distance, power, and calories. The monitor is compatible with the majority of heart rate straps that are external. Rogue offers a two-year guarantee on the Echo. Sunny Evolution Pro Sunny SF-1714 Evolution Pro Indoor Cycling Bike is a commercial-quality bike that can unleash your inner beast. The large flywheel that is designed for stability creates a stable force in your legs. The belt drive mechanism ensures a smooth and quiet ride. The magnetic resistance that is low maintenance allows you to increase the tension with the turn of a knob and the sweat-resistant four way adjustable handlebars will allow you to find the best grip. The chair's 4-way adjustability can be adjusted to accommodate leg inseams ranging from 29 inches to 39 inches. The tablet holder integrated into the seat and a high-performance monitor give you the ability to monitor workouts while watching videos. The bike is simple to set up and comes with wheels that make it easy to transport to store it in or move around the room. The sturdy steel frame supports the maximum weight of 300 pounds, and the LCD monitor measures your heart rate, distance, speed, and calories. The Sunny Evolution Pro is easy to use, doesn't need any additional setup, and takes up little space in your fitness center. The pedals can be secured to the adjustable straps that limit you to your toes, or you can replace them with SPD-style pedals for an improved riding experience. Schwinn IC3 The IC3 is meant for cardio-kicking workouts at home. This is a great choice if you can't get outside to exercise due to the weather or your busy schedule. It comes with a huge LCD console, wireless heart-rate monitoring, and a flywheel that weighs 40 pounds and has an infinitely adjustable resistance. It also has an accessory for multi-media devices that is perfect for tablets and iPads. This is a nice feature for those that follow online cycling classes. You cannot connect your device to the bike in order to stream workouts, which means you'll need to buy an additional streaming service. The handlebars and seat are both adjustable for a wide range of users. It features narrow racing-style seats that is ventilated to keep you cool when you push hard. It comes with standard 2-hole SPD pedals that you can put on your own shoes or the included cleats. Customer service is able to help you resolve problems such as the console isn't working properly or the flywheel not turning. Tacx Neo The Tacx Neo is a pinnacle in indoor cycling. It's sturdy, durable and almost silent, it's the closest you'll achieve outdoor riding without leaving your house. The Neo is powered by 32 neodymium neodymium magnetic flywheels. This makes it possible to get an extremely precise measurement of power, which is compatible with the most popular cycling applications. It has Bluetooth and dual ANT+FE-C ports for connecting with other devices. The Neo comes fully assembled with a cassette that is ready to ride, however you'll require a rear wheel if you don't already own one. It's compatible with Shimano cassettes that have 8-12 speeds as well as SRAM XD/XDR cassettes. Another major aspect is the fact that the Neo can be used without a power source. This is because the 'direct-drive system is directly connected to the cassette of your bike via the Tacx freehub module. This allows the trainer to provide an authentic road experience, which includes downhill simulation. Other features include the capability to race against live opponents, upload GPS information and ride with 3-D maps. It also works with Tacx's cycling application, which contains an extensive library of more than 100 high-quality videos showing real-life events and routes. There are also a variety of structured training plans to help you reach your goals, and a selection of accessories to help you stay in a comfortable position while training like the tablet mount and a headphone hook.
